Is there an easy way to add a received email address to a sub folder in
outlook contacts. I have several individual folders set up under contacts,
and the only way I have seen to be able to add an email address from a
message received is to add it to the main contacts folder, and then copy it.

Create a subfolder under contacts. Click onteh Contacts Folder. File -->
New --> Folder.

Under the New Folder window give a name for the subfolder and then Under the
Next box which says "Folder Contains" Select Contact items.

Under "Select where to place the folder" click to select the Default
Contacts Folder and then click on OK.

Now you should be able see the Contacts subfolder.

To make the received email's address as a contact, Drag and drop the mail
into the subfolder under Contacts.
